HASSY, formally known as the Hassyan Power Complex or Hassyan Energy Company PJSC, is a major power generation facility located in Saih Shuaib, Dubai, United Arab Emirates. Initially developed as a clean coal power plant with a planned capacity of 2,400 MW, it is undergoing a significant transformation to operate on natural gas. This strategic shift aligns with the Dubai Clean Energy Strategy 2050 and the UAE's Net Zero by 2050 initiative. The complex is a key component of Dubai's energy infrastructure, designed to diversify its energy mix, enhance energy security, and provide reliable electricity to meet the growing demands of the emirate. It is developed by a consortium including DEWA and international partners.
